Steps to recreate Shop Order error in IFS Cloud 24R2: Create shop order for a part with lot tracking, close code = Auto Close, and close tolerance > 50. On Shop Order > Lots/Batches, create more than one row and save. My example uses two lot batches. Complete all material issues, guideline sign offs, and all operations up to the final operation on the order. From Shop Floor Workbench, attempt to approve the final operation. In the Approve Operation dialog, enter expiration dates for the Lots/Batches to Receive, then click Finish. Receive error: “The order is closed and it is not possible to add anymore lots to the order”. At this point the SO status = Started, and nothing is received. Navigate to the Shop Order and change one of two things: Change Close Tolerance to <= 49. Change Close Code to Manually Close. Repeat step 4, this time with no error. If option b was used, there is an additional step required to change the Shop Order status to closed. Up to now using IFS1
